Starbucks at The Davis, Sukhumvit 24.

I recommend visiting this branch on weekdays as it's less crowded, mostly with foreigners. On weekends, it gets busier with people coming to take photos, and sometimes there are even pre-wedding photo shoots. The staff here are friendly, approachable, and very chatty. The location is beautiful, right in the heart of the city, but there aren't many photo spots, so you might have to compete for them. There are also a lot of cars, making it difficult to take pictures, but those who come for photos are quite determined. If you're just taking casual photos, it's fine, but for pre-wedding shoots with equipment, you might need to get proper permission. The place has a classic and chic vibe. There's no parking in front of the store; you have to park at the nearby hotel. The architecture is beautiful, giving you the feel of being abroad. During the no-dine-in period, you can still take photos outside. The service is great, and the staff are good at recommending menu items. If you come when it's sunny, the photos will turn out beautifully. Sukhumvit 24 can be used as a shortcut to Rama 4 Road. Parking might require some circling around, but if there's space, you can park on the street.
